We have set a goal that by 2027 we will adapt 30 product categories, corresponding to 60 per cent of all relevant product categories, to the criteria of the EU Taxonomy.
In this way, we help our customers adapt to climate change while future-proofing our business.
Commitment to share climate-related claims data
Tryg is invested in claims prevention and has a continuous focus on finding relevant measures to help both customers and public authorities to plan and protect assets or activities against natural catastrophes damages. In Tryg we have a continuous focus on improving data quality to understand and provide the authorities with better tools for identifying risk and vulnerabilities, providing a better basis for decision-making in planning processes and adaption work. Tryg has prepared for sharing such loss data with public authorities in Norway, and we will also upon request and free of charge, share loss data with public authorities in Denmark and Sweden for the purpose of analytical research.
